The base of a statue of Col. Hans Christian Heg, a Union Civil War colonel who fought for the end of slavery, after the statue was torn down by protesters during demonstrations in Madison, Wis., on June 23, 2020. Crowds outside the Wisconsin State Capitol tore down two statues and attacked a state senator amid protests following the arrest of a Black man who shouted at restaurant customers through a megaphone while carrying a baseball bat.
